The Pamir Under the New Zealand Ensign. Jack Churchouse. 1978 1st edition. Millwood Press, Wellington
The story of this four masted barque. The New Zealand Government, in partnership with the Union Steam Ship Company, commissioned and sailed this ship between Wellington and North America ports until after WW II
This is THE major work on the subject – keenly sought after and very scarce
The Pamir in the Laeisz and Erikson lines 1905-1941 Seizure and requisition 1941-1942 A chapter on each of ten voyages from 1942 to 1948, with much detail Falmouth for Orders Feb-Oct 1949 Cargo carrying training ship 1949-1957. Loss in a hurricane
